The E-Commerce Trading Partner Agreement outlines the rules governing electronic transactions between trading partners in San Jose. It specifies the scope of the agreement, which pertains to data interchange rather than individual commercial obligations. Key features include definitions of terms such as 'Message' and 'Acknowledgement', requirements for message content, and authentication protocols. Users must ensure secure communication and confidentiality of data over the e-commerce platform. The agreement also addresses problem resolution processes, data storage obligations for seven years, and the conditions for terminating or amending the agreement. San Jose sales tax details The minimum combined 2025 sales tax rate for San Jose, California is 9.38%. This is the total of state, county, and city sales tax rates. The California sales tax rate is currently 6.0%. The San Jose sales tax rate is 0.25%.

7 Steps to a Limited Liability Company in California Name your LLC. Appoint a California agent of service for process. File Form LLC-1 Articles of Organization. File Form LLC-12 Statement of Information. Create an operating agreement. Apply for an EIN. File California BOI report.

California Secretary of State (SOS) filing Limited partnerships, corporations, and limited liability companies (LLCs) are all legally required to register within California. Only sole proprietorships are exempt. To register your business, visit the California Secretary of State's business entity filings portal.
